That game was so intense. The Charger's were ahead the first half. Then the bengals caught up during the half and by the fourth, they were tied. The Charger's ended up winning with a field goal which was relieving! The game had almost 68,000 people there and it was one of loudest games ever! It was a great game and had you on your toes the whole time!
